BACKGROUND: Recent studies indicate that inflammation may also affect CYP3A4 activity. Associations of CYP3A4-mediated metabolism of quinine, with inflammatory biomarkers were investigated in patients undergoing maintenance hemodialysis (HD).Entities:

Fig. 1Correlation between 4-beta-OH-cholesterol and cholesterol. Closed circles represent 15 patients treated with statins and open circles represent 29 patients without statin treatment
Fig. 2Correlation between CYP3A4 activity, expressed as the ratio of quinine/3-OH-quinine (a) and 4β-OH-cholesterol/cholesterol (b), respectively, and median concentrations of hsCRP and orosomucoid as well as with a single measure of IL-6 (on Day 2 at week 5 of the study)
